Many strollers are designed to be easy-to-maneuver and look sleek, which makes them more attractive. Some manufacturers offer strollers that are not in compliance with federal safety standards. These strollers are dangerous for children.
According to the Danny Keysar Child Product Safety Notification Act section 104 of the Consumer Product Safety Act, the CPSC must issue mandatory standards that are substantially identical to or more stringent than the existing voluntary standards. The Commission recently proposed a revision of the ASTM stroller standard ASTM F833-13b. Along with other changes the new standard that is mandatory contains parking brake as well as stability and wheel detachment tests that are more stringent than those in the voluntary standard.

Safety
Over the years strollers have been at the subject of numerous safety concerns. Millions of strollers have been recalled due problems such as broken locking mechanisms and strangulation and entrapment dangers, amputation and laceration hazards, insecure seatbelts, and the risk of seats detaching from the frames. These problems have led to the introduction of stricter safety standards for new strollers as well as improved warnings for older models.
3 Wheel twin stroller wheeler strollers are typically safe, but like any product you should still look for the signs of a quality, safe design. In addition to the mandatory locking mechanism and 5-point harness, make sure that the brakes are easy to reach and difficult for your child to activate (and do not hang bags from the handles). Look for pinch points where tiny fingers could get trapped.
Make sure the axles and wheels are solid and not easily damaged. The wheels are the primary cause of stroller accidents and it is crucial that they are able to withstand bumps and uneven surfaces.
